Job description

The AWS Senior Data Engineer will own the planning, design, and implementation of data structures for Sky Chefs North America in our AWS environment. This role will be responsible for incorporating all internal and external data sources into a robust, scalable, and comprehensive data model within AWS to support business intelligence and analytics needs throughout the company., * Collaborate with cross-functional teams to understand and define business intelligence needs and translate them into data modeling solutions

  • Develops, builds and maintains scalable data pipelines, data schema design, and dimensional data modelling in Databricks and AWS for all system data sources, API integrations, and bespoke data ingestion files from external sources. Includes Batch and real-time pipelines.
  • Responsible for data cleansing, standardization, and quality control
  • Create data models that will support comprehensive data insights, business intelligence tools, and other data science initiatives
  • Create data models and ETL procedures with traceability, data lineage and source control
  • Design and implement data integration and data quality framework
  • Implement data monitoring best practices with trigger based alerts for data processing KPIs and anomalies
  • Investigate and remediate data problems, performing and documenting thorough and complete root cause analyses. Make recommendation for mitigation and prevention of future issues.
  • Work with Business and IT to assess efficacy of all legacy data sources, making recommendations for migration, anonymization, archival and/or destruction.
  • Continually seek to optimize performance through database indexing, query optimization, stored procedures, etc.
  • Ensure compliance with data governance and data security requirements, including data life cycle management, purge and traceability.
  • Create and manage documentation and change control mechanisms for all technical design, implementations and systems maintenance.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's or graduate degree in computer science, information systems or related field preferred, or similar combination of education and experience
  • At least 4 years' experience designing and managing data pipelines, schema modeling, and data processing systems.
  • Experience with Databricks a plus (or similar tools like Microsoft Fabric, Snowflake, etc.) to drive scalable data solutions.
  • Experience with SAP a plus
  • Proficient in Python, with a track record of solving real-world data challenges.
  • Advanced SQL skills, including experience with database design, query optimization, and stored procedures.
  • Experience with Terraform or other infrastructure-as-code tools is a plus.
  • Must be willing and able to work in a hybrid office environment, with 4 days per week in office in the North America headquarters in the Dallas, Texas area
